Carolyn C. Mathis, d/b/a Private Secretary Professional Services, appeals pro se from the trial court’s order finding that she had failed to effect service of the complaint she filed against BellSouth Telecommunications, Inc., d/b/a AT&T Georgia “BellSouth” and dismissing the same with prejudice. Because the record shows that Mathis did properly serve BellSouth with the summons and complaint, we reverse. “A trial court’s finding of insufficient service of process will be upheld on appeal absent a showing of an abuse of discretion.” Aikens v. Brent Scarbrough & Co. 1 Such an abuse occurs where the trial court’s ruling is unsupported by any evidence of record or where that ruling misstates or misapplies the relevant law. See Glisson v. Global Security Services .2

Mathis initiated this litigation seeking to recover payments she made to BellSouth over a number of years, on the grounds that the company had failed to provide the telecommunication services for which Mathis had paid. On April 16, 2008, Mathis filed suit in the Magistrate Court of Fulton County, naming “AT&T Telecommunications” as the defendant. Mathis served “AT&T Telecommunications” on April 30, 2008 at CT Corporations System, 1201 Peachtree Street, Atlanta, Georgia. CT Corporations System returned the service papers to Mathis, copying the Fulton County Magistrate Court, stating that “AT&T Telecommunications is not listed on our records or on the records of the State of Georgia.” On June 26, 2008, the Fulton County Magistrate’s Court ordered the case transferred to the Gwinnett County Magistrate’s Court, based upon Mathis’s status as a Gwinnett County resident. Because Mathis’s claim exceeded its jurisdictional limits, however, the Gwinnett County Magistrate Court transferred the case to the Gwinnett County State Court on July 10, 2008.
